Now, The Last of Us 2 has been given an official age rating by the ESRB board, and classified the game as rated “M” for “Mature.” According to the updated website for the sequel, the ESRB gave the rating on account of the game’s “Blood and gore, intense violence, nudity, sexual content, strong language, and use of drugs.” Of course, given the gory and violent nature of the game, the rating doesn’t come as a surprise given that the first Last of Us was also rated the same way.
However, apart from the blood and violence that was prevalent in its predecessor, the addition of “sexual content” and “nudity” are a first for a Naughty Dog game. In previous titles such as Uncharted, the studio only depicted these scenes through suggestive cutaways, but it appears that The Last of Us 2 will be taking a different approach to how it will depict intimate scenes in the game.
